Transaction 589713e912971663432bed1481b3e8621d384a161e7437cbd51a019248ae0cbc
1 Input
1 Output
-
589713e912971663432bed1481b3e8621d384a161e7437cbd51a019248ae0cbc:0
- value
- 235874958
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b1c1a2b25f3714f6c5b7d3e29044f42e29fde80 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19JkA2vNVajrmp2k8Zsqq8aM5rDzP98m23